Note: This is an "EXPLORATORY" trip. This means that there are parts of this trip, or perhaps the whole trip, that is new to your Trip Leader(s). However, they are confident that this will not be an issue.
This note is here so that you can make an informed decision. When a Trip Leader isn't personally familiar with a trip, there is an increased chance of things not going as planned and you need to be prepared. The Trip Leader may have additional details in the itinerary.

Itinerary:

 

 Interested in a little workout before the Thanksgiving holiday? After (re)reading Bill Bryson's "A walk in the woods" and their "epic" snow storm adventure on Albert Mountain, it is time to explore this section of the AT in person (not necessarily re-live the adventure though)! 

Starting at the Standing Indian Campground, we will hike up the Lower Ridge Trail (~4.3 miles) to the summit of Standing Indian (5498 ft). After a short break to enjoy the summit view, we turn north on the AT and hike about 13 miles to Albert Mountain (5250 ft). From there, we can descend past Big Spring shelter to the Long Branch trail intersection (~3 miles) and head back to our cars at Standing Indian Campground (~2 miles). 

THIS IS AN EXPLORATORY TRIP FOR ADVANCED HIKERS ONLY. The mileage, elevation change and potential weather (snow at these elevations in late November is not uncommon) will make this a challenging hike; the tripleader reserves the right to remove participants that don't have the experience/track record.
